1. What Is Nutritional Value Calculation?

Nutritional value calculation determines the percentage of specific nutrients in a food product. This helps in understanding the nutrient density and composition of food items for dietary planning and labeling purposes.

3. Importance Of Nutritional Value Calculation

Details: Accurate nutritional value calculation is essential for food labeling, dietary planning, nutritional research, and helping consumers make informed food choices based on nutrient content.

5.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: Why calculate nutrient percentage per 100g?
A: Standardizing to 100g allows for easy comparison between different food products regardless of their package size or serving weight.

Q2: What nutrients can be calculated using this method?
A: This method can be used for any nutrient including protein, carbohydrates, fats, fiber, vitamins, and minerals.

Q3: How accurate is this calculation?
A: The accuracy depends on the precision of the input values. Laboratory testing provides the most accurate nutrient measurements.

Q4: Is this method used for food labeling?
A: Yes, nutritional information on food packaging typically shows nutrient content per 100g or per serving size.
